Trump publishes first weekly list of 'crimes committed by immigrants'

The Department of Homeland Security has released its first weekly list of “immigrants who have committed crimes in the US”. The report, entitled the US Immigration and Customs Enforcement Declined Detainer Outcome Report, is not an exhaustive list, but merely “examples”, according to the Trump administration. The list, which includes people who have been charged but not convicted, came as Donald Trump was heavily criticised for introducing a ban on passengers from eight Middle Eastern and North African countries carrying electronics on flights to the US.

    Czech zoo saws off rhino horns to keep its animals safe

    A Czech zoo is taking no chances after the recent killing of a rhinoceros at a wildlife park near Paris by assailants who stole the animal's horn - the zoo has started to remove the horns from its 21 rhinos as a precaution. With rhino horns considered a cure in Asia for everything from cancer, colds and fevers to high blood pressure, hangovers, impotence and other ailments, poachers have decimated rhino populations in Africa and elsewhere. The attack at the Thoiry Zoo earlier this month was a warning sign for zookeepers around the globe that poaching could be spreading beyond the killing fields of Africa and Asia.

    29 suspected cartel members tunnel out of Mexico prison in El Chapo-style escape

    Dozens of prisoners escaped from a Mexican state prison using a 120ft underground tunnel that had taken months to build, say reports. An estimated 29 suspected drug cartel members used the tunnel to flee a prison in the northern Mexican border state of Tamaulipas on Thursday (23 March). The tunnel escape is reminiscent of the way Mexican drug kingpin Joaquin "El Chapo" Guzman fled two maximum security prisons, the second time through a mile-long tunnel dug to the shower in his cell.

    Russia creates 'unstoppable' hypersonic Zircon missile with Navy destroying 4,600mph speed

    Russia claims to have created a devastating hypersonic missile that travels five times faster than the speed of sound and could rip through navy warship defences because it's too fast to stop. The Kremlin's Zircon missile has been called "unstoppable", "unbeatable" and "undefendable" with a 4,600mph speed that only one defence system in the world can destroy - that system is owned by Russia. The missile employs revolutionary scramjet technology to reach its hypersonic speeds whereby propulsion is created by forcing air from the atmosphere into its combustor where it mixes with on-board fuel - rather than carry both fuel and oxidizer like traditional rockets.
